    In the picturesque island of Madeira, Portugal, a football legend was born. Cristiano Ronaldo dos Santos Aveiro, known worldwide as Cristiano Ronaldo, began his extraordinary journey from humble beginnings to becoming one of the greatest footballers in history. Growing up in Funchal, Madeira, Ronaldo faced the challenges of a modest upbringing. Born into a family of modest means, he shared a small house with his parents, Jose and Dolores, and three siblings. From an early age, Ronaldo displayed an insatiable passion for football, playing for local teams like Andorinha and Nacional. Ronaldo's exceptional talent caught the eye of Sporting Lisbon, one of Portugal's top football clubs, at the age of 12. His move to the mainland marked the beginning of his professional career. Ronaldo's time at Sporting Lisbon showcased his immense potential, drawing attention from some of the biggest clubs in Europe. In 2003, Manchester United, under the management of Sir Alex Ferguson, secured the services of the young Portuguese talent. Ronaldo's arrival in the English Premier League marked the start of a meteoric rise. His dazzling skills, lightning-quick pace, and goal-scoring prowess quickly established him as a fan favorite. During his six seasons at Manchester United, Ronaldo won three Premier League titles and the UEFA Champions League in 2008. His partnership with players like Wayne Rooney and his ability to perform under pressure solidified his status as a football superstar. In 2008, he was awarded the prestigious FIFA World Player of the Year. The allure of La Liga beckoned, and in 2009, Ronaldo made a high-profile move to Real Madrid for a then-world record transfer fee. His tenure at Real Madrid became legendary, marked by record-breaking goal tallies, numerous individual awards, and four Champions League titles. Ronaldo's partnership with players like Karim Benzema and Gareth Bale formed the iconic "BBC" attacking trio. In 2016, Ronaldo achieved a lifelong dream by captaining the Portuguese national team to victory in the UEFA European Championship. His leadership, combined with his on-field brilliance, solidified his status as a national hero. The image of Ronaldo lifting the trophy was etched into Portugal's footballing history. After a successful stint at Real Madrid, Ronaldo embarked on a new challenge in 2018 by joining Juventus in Serie A. His impact on Italian football was immediate, showcasing his adaptability and commitment to excellence. Ronaldo continued to break records, becoming the first player to score 100 goals for three different clubs. Off the pitch, Ronaldo's philanthropy was equally notable. His charitable contributions, including donations to hospitals, children's charities, and disaster relief efforts, reflected a commitment to giving back to the community.
